Blue PTFE, also known as polytetrafluoroethylene, is a synthetic fluoropolymer that offers a wide range of benefits and applications This versatile material is highly durable, heat resistant, and chemically inert, making it ideal for a variety of industries and uses In this article, we will explore the unique properties and advantages of blue PTFE, as well as some common applications where it is frequently used.

One of the key features of blue PTFE is its exceptional chemical resistance This material is highly resistant to most acids, bases, solvents, and other corrosive substances, making it an excellent choice for applications where exposure to harsh chemicals is a concern Blue PTFE can withstand high temperatures up to 260 degrees Celsius, making it suitable for use in extreme environments where other materials may fail.

In addition to its chemical resistance, blue PTFE is also known for its low friction properties This makes it an ideal material for use in applications where low friction and wear are important, such as in bearings, seals, and gaskets The low friction coefficient of blue PTFE helps to reduce energy consumption, improve efficiency, and extend the lifespan of components that come into contact with the material.

Blue PTFE is also non-stick, which means that it is easy to clean and does not easily adhere to other surfaces This makes it a popular choice for use in cookware, bakeware, and other kitchen utensils where easy cleaning and release of food is a priority The non-stick properties of blue PTFE also make it a suitable material for use in industrial applications where build-up of materials can cause problems.

Another advantage of blue PTFE is its electrical insulation properties This material is an excellent insulator and is commonly used in the production of wires, cables, and electronic components where electrical conductivity must be minimized blue ptfe. Blue PTFE is also resistant to UV radiation and does not degrade when exposed to sunlight, making it a reliable choice for outdoor applications.

The versatility of blue PTFE extends to its ability to be easily machined and fabricated into various shapes and sizes This material can be molded, extruded, and machined using standard tools and techniques, allowing for the production of custom components and parts to meet specific requirements Blue PTFE is available in sheets, rods, tubes, and film, making it suitable for a wide range of applications in different industries.

One common application of blue PTFE is in the manufacturing of seals and gaskets for industrial machinery and equipment The chemical resistance and low friction properties of blue PTFE make it an ideal material for creating reliable seals that prevent leaks and contamination in critical applications Blue PTFE seals are used in pumps, valves, and compressors in industries such as chemical processing, pharmaceuticals, and food and beverage production.

Blue PTFE is also used in the automotive industry for a variety of applications, including in fuel system components, engine gaskets, and seals The heat resistance and chemical inertness of blue PTFE make it a valuable material for use in demanding automotive environments where exposure to fuels, oils, and other fluids is common Blue PTFE components help to improve the reliability and performance of vehicles while reducing maintenance and downtime costs.
